The gap on the plugs (.45) is correct. No worries there.
There is a link on this website at the top under "Community" and then "Downloads" for a boat manual for your boat.
If you check your phone book, you should be able to find a starter/alternator repair store in your area. If you can get the starter off (2 bolts at the bottom of the starter), you can take it to them for a test. Usually, they can repair or replace it for less than a starter from a marine store/dealer. Having it repaired means that you will have no shimming issues that you might have by getting another (new) starter.2008 Outback
